Heading Indicators Market was valued at USD 1.5 Billion in 2022 and is projected to reach USD 2.5 Billion by 2030, growing at a CAGR of 7.6% from 2024 to 2030.
The Heading Indicators Market is a key sector within the aerospace and aviation industry, responsible for the technology that provides precise direction and orientation data for aircraft. These indicators are used extensively in both military and civilian applications to ensure that aircraft can maintain the correct heading during flight. The Heading Indicators Market is divided into various applications, primarily focusing on military aircraft and civil aircraft, which are the two major subsegments. This report delves into the applications of heading indicators in these two segments, highlighting the key trends and opportunities present in the market.

Heading indicators are crucial for both military and civil aircraft, as they provide accurate directional information to pilots, enabling them to navigate through varying flight conditions. Military aircraft, due to their specific operational requirements, demand highly reliable and precise heading indicators that are capable of withstanding extreme environmental conditions and combat scenarios. These indicators often incorporate advanced features, such as real-time tracking, enhanced accuracy, and integration with other navigational systems like radar and GPS. The complexity of military operations, which often involve rapid maneuvers, high speeds, and low visibility, makes heading indicators an indispensable tool for mission success. As military aircraft become increasingly sophisticated, the demand for advanced heading indicators is expected to rise, driven by the need for improved navigation and operational efficiency in dynamic environments.
For military applications, heading indicators play a pivotal role in the integration of systems for strategic operations and tactical missions. These systems often require multi-dimensional capabilities, such as the ability to function in GPS-denied environments or during electronic warfare scenarios. With the increased focus on unmanned aerial vehicles (UAVs) and advanced fighter jets, the role of heading indicators is evolving to meet the demands of modern warfare. The market for heading indicators in military aircraft is expected to grow as defense agencies continue to invest in upgrading and modernizing their fleets, further enhancing the need for high-performance navigation solutions.
In contrast, the civil aircraft sector represents a large portion of the heading indicators market, as these indicators are integral to safe and efficient commercial aviation. Civil aircraft heading indicators are designed to provide consistent and accurate directional data to pilots, ensuring smooth operations for both short-haul and long-haul flights. The rising demand for air travel, along with increased emphasis on safety and operational efficiency, continues to fuel the growth of this market segment. In civil aviation, heading indicators are typically integrated into sophisticated avionics systems that support a variety of functions, including autopilot systems, flight management systems (FMS), and collision avoidance systems. These indicators are essential for ensuring that commercial aircraft stay on course, especially during adverse weather conditions and when operating in busy airspace.
The demand for heading indicators in civil aircraft is expected to continue to rise as the aviation industry recovers and grows. Innovations in avionics, such as the integration of artificial intelligence (AI) and machine learning (ML) for predictive maintenance, are likely to contribute to the evolution of heading indicator systems. With the focus on safety improvements and greater fuel efficiency, the civil aircraft segment of the heading indicators market is poised to witness significant growth, with technological advancements offering more precise and reliable navigation tools for pilots.
The heading indicators market is witnessing several key trends that are reshaping the industry. One of the most prominent trends is the increasing integration of heading indicators with advanced avionics systems. These systems are being enhanced with the latest technologies, such as GPS, inertial navigation systems (INS), and flight management systems (FMS), which enable more accurate and reliable directional information for pilots. As commercial and military aircraft continue to modernize, the demand for heading indicators that can seamlessly integrate with these systems is growing. Additionally, there is a rising emphasis on the development of lightweight and compact heading indicator systems, which are essential for meeting the requirements of unmanned aerial vehicles (UAVs) and other smaller aircraft.
Another trend in the heading indicators market is the increasing focus on sustainability and fuel efficiency. As airlines and military operators strive to reduce their environmental impact and operational costs, heading indicators that can optimize flight paths and reduce fuel consumption are gaining importance. The advancement of digital heading indicators, which offer enhanced accuracy and the ability to provide real-time data, is driving this trend. Moreover, the rise of autonomous and electric aircraft is expected to boost the demand for heading indicators that can support these innovative technologies, further contributing to the market's growth.
The heading indicators market presents several opportunities for growth and innovation. One of the most significant opportunities is the expansion of heading indicator technologies for unmanned aerial vehicles (UAVs). As the use of drones continues to increase in both military and commercial sectors, the need for accurate heading information is becoming more critical. This presents a growing market for heading indicators that can meet the specific requirements of UAVs, such as compact size, lightweight design, and high durability. UAV manufacturers are increasingly seeking advanced heading indicator solutions that can ensure precise navigation in a variety of operational environments, from surveillance missions to cargo transport.
Another opportunity lies in the increasing demand for heading indicators in emerging markets, particularly in regions where air travel and military defense spending are on the rise. As countries in Asia-Pacific, the Middle East, and Africa ramp up their investments in both civilian and military aviation, the demand for advanced heading indicators is expected to grow. The rising adoption of modern avionics in these regions provides a significant opportunity for heading indicator manufacturers to expand their reach and provide innovative solutions that meet the unique needs of these markets. Additionally, there is potential for growth in the retrofit market, where older aircraft are being upgraded with newer, more efficient heading indicator systems to meet modern safety and operational standards.
1. What is the function of heading indicators in aircraft?
Heading indicators provide directional data to pilots, helping them navigate and maintain the correct heading during flight.
2. What are the key differences between heading indicators used in military and civil aircraft?
Military aircraft require more rugged and advanced heading indicators for combat and tactical operations, while civil aircraft require more reliable and consistent systems for commercial aviation.
3. How are heading indicators integrated into aircraft avionics systems?
Heading indicators are integrated with flight management systems (FMS), autopilot systems, and other navigational aids to ensure accurate flight paths.
4. What is the role of heading indicators in unmanned aerial vehicles (UAVs)?
Heading indicators are crucial for UAVs to ensure accurate navigation, particularly in GPS-denied environments or during complex maneuvers.
5. What are some key trends driving the growth of the heading indicators market?
The integration of heading indicators with advanced avionics systems, as well as the increasing demand for UAV applications, are key drivers of market growth.
6. How do heading indicators contribute to aviation safety?
Heading indicators ensure accurate navigation, preventing flight path deviations, and improving safety, especially in adverse weather conditions.
7. What are the primary applications of heading indicators in civil aircraft?
In civil aircraft, heading indicators are used for navigation, autopilot systems, and flight management to maintain flight course and operational efficiency.
8. What challenges do manufacturers face in developing heading indicators?
Challenges include creating systems that are both lightweight and highly durable, capable of withstanding extreme conditions while providing accurate data.
9. How are heading indicators evolving to meet the needs of modern aircraft?
Heading indicators are evolving by integrating with digital systems, offering enhanced accuracy, and supporting autonomous and electric aircraft technologies.
10. What opportunities exist for heading indicator manufacturers in emerging markets?
Emerging markets present opportunities for heading indicator manufacturers as countries in Asia-Pacific and the Middle East increase their investments in aviation and defense.
